What is common between the philosophy of Socrates and the school of life of graffiti writers? 1. In the first and in the second case there are no written laws and rules. There is only wisdom transmitted from mouth to mouth. Socrates gave his own philosophical views in oral form, leaving no written documents for future generations. Practical recommendations for drawing graffiti you will not find in any textbook. Is that in this picture. 2. His disciples called Socrates only "friends". So, friends, meet: here I have outlined and illustrated some tips for drawing graffiti.

Dima FATUM is an Ukrainian street artist / muralist. Every his mural needs to be explained, because he creates his artworks based on a historical or/and philosophical context of city/area/country. His artworks are characterized by a unique experiments with different artistic styles and genres. Basically it is: surrealism and the "double" images (optical illusions). Also he is the propagandist of post-graffiti and abstract graffiti styles. He began his creative career in 2000. Dmytriy (real name of FATUM) has graduated art school. Having practiced his art on the street for ten years, he began to exhibit his canvases in the galleries. His artworks are exhibited in Pinchuk Art Centre, Lavra Gallery, in “Museum of street art” in Saint-Petersburg, and also many others of them are in his CV. Certainly, Dmitry's practice of street art is not inferior to his institutional activities. Over time, his artworks in urban space are gradually becoming “legalized” and mowed to the territory of muralism and municipal aesthetic vision.
